    I don't think making the AI more likely to transport troops by sea would result in spamming ridiculous invasions everywhere so long as factions maintain fleets patrolling their coasts. This is a reason why the new "zone of control" feature is so good. Unlike M2TW, when Portugal would show up in Ireland with a handful of spearmen every so often regardless of whether you had a ship off Ireland's coast, you can now put fleets out to patrol your coast and the invading force will have to engage your fleets before landing their armies. That should ensure the naval invasions don't get too ridiculous, unless you don't guard your own coastline, which is your own fault ....
    This is quite true . . . France would have been "spamming" alot more invasions of England if the British Navy were all over in India and America all the time.

    And if you look at it, various European factions did attempt or plan multiple invasions of Britain, both during the time period of the game and immediately before and after. That none were successful (or landed troops in England itself) had alot to do with the Royal Navy.

    The Brits, on the other hand, tended to "spam" invasions all over the coasts of Europe. It was just sort of their thing.

    The fact that the AI doesn't use ships makes America really, really easy to take over. Without reinforcements from their European protectors/owners, most colonies are easy pickings. That, and other places such as Iceland and Ceylon are invincible bastions. It seems that water is the best defense in the game
